			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>As the first two weeks of the &#8220;<a title="Phuket Sandbox"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/thailand-immigration-law/which-nationalities-can-use-thailands-phuket-sandbox/">Phuket Sandbox</a>&#8221; scheme have elapsed, it appears that program is gaining increasing momentum in terms of tourist interest. Although the program has not been without issues as recent arrivals <a title="testing positive for COVID-19" href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=dpH4z9TkLfc">testing positive for COVID-19</a> have created situations where <a title="Alternative State Local Quarantine"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/thailand-immigration-law/alternative-state-local-quarantine-aslq/">Alternative State Local Quarantine</a> measures have been undertaken. That stated, the overall program seems to be proceeding smoothly and offers a glimmer of hope for the Thai tourism industry. It should be noted that the Phuket Sandbox is not reserved for tourists, it is possible for those with a <a title="non-immigrant visa to use the Phuket Sandbox" href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=eZcIxIdfDeY">non-immigrant visa to use the Phuket Sandbox</a> as well.</p>
<p>Meanwhile, the island resort of <a title="Samui is reopening"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/visa-news/travel-corridors-koh-samui-koh-phangan-and-koh-tao/">Samui is reopening</a> in a limited capacity to foreign tourists. The Samui Sandbox, or what some have dubbed the Samui corridor (due to the <a title="sealed"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/thailand-immigration-law/sealed-airport-terminals-thailand/">sealed</a> pipeline of travelers transitioning through Bangkok), has commenced in recent days although there seems to be less than optimal demand for this program compared to its Phuket counterpart. To quote directly from a recent article titled &#8220;<strong>No foreign tourists on first day of Samui reopening</strong>&#8221; in <a title="The Nation" href="https://www.nationthailand.com/in-focus/40003237">The Nation</a>:</p>
<blockquote><p><strong>Only 11 foreigners – all members of the media – will take the Bangkok Airways flight from Bangkok to Samui on Thursday, according to the Koh Samui Tourism Promotion Association. &#8220;We do not expect a lot of travellers to visit Thailand in the third quarter this year as the rise in the country&#8217;s daily Covid-19 cases would affect their confidence,&#8221; association chairman Ratchaporn Poolsawas said on Wednesday. &#8220;However, what we can do is start tourist operations in line with standard procedure in a bid to stimulate the country&#8217;s tourism.&#8221;</strong></p></blockquote>
<p>Clearly, demand for the Samui project is not as robust as some might hope. However, as the weeks go by the Samui program may prove to be a desired destination for future tourists. Also, it may prove to be an alternative to the Phuket Sandbox in a hypothetical situation where the Phuket program must be rolled back even though this does not appear to be a likely possibility as of the time of this writing.</p>
<p>While positive news abounds for Phuket and Samui, <a title="Bangkok remains under severe lockdown"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/corporate-and-tax-advisory/thailand-corporate-law/14-days-eternity/">Bangkok remains under severe lockdown</a> conditions presumably throughout the remainder of July. <a title="Restaurants"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/thailand-criminal-law/criminal-jurisprudence-thailand/what-are-you-going-do-about-it/">Restaurants</a> cannot provide dine-in services, <a title="alcohol service of all kinds are banned"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/thailand-criminal-law/criminal-jurisprudence-thailand/thailand-effectively-implementing-prohibition/">alcohol service of all kinds are banned</a>, shopping malls are closed, and the city remains in a de facto state of severe lockdown. When exactly this will end remains to be seen as calls from within Thailand and in <a title="other jurisdictions"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/nationality-law/should-thailand-take-look-singapores-evolving-thinking-covid/">other jurisdictions</a> are being made for a <a title="paradigm shift" href="https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=5Ys5DLmhZDc">paradigm shift</a> in the way pandemic response is undertaken with some arguing that the containment strategy is no longer viable especially in light of the devastating economic impact these measures have had and which will presumably continue should these policies continue to be enforced.</p>
<p>While the American Embassy in Thailand continues to provide <a title="US visa interviews"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/us-immigration-law/whats-going-visa-interviews-us-embassy-bangkok/">US visa interviews</a> and other routine <a title="services"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/us-immigration-law/us-embassy-thailand-announces-new-policy-expired-passports/">services</a> (albeit in a rather truncated manner) some have argued that the Embassy should provide <a title="vaccinations for expats Americans"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/visa-news/should-us-embassy-thailand-vaccinate-american-expats/">vaccinations for expats Americans</a>. As of the time of this writing, the <a title="Embassy has stated this service will not be provided" href="https://legal.co.th/resources/visa-immigration-law/visa-news/update-vaccinations-american-expats-thailand/">Embassy has stated this service will not be provided</a> and it seems unlikely this will change any time soon.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In a previous posting on this blog regarding <a title="partnerships in Thailand" href="http://integrity-legal.com/legal-blog/thailand-business/thailand-company-registration-ordinary-partnerships-and-registered-ordinary-partnerships/">partnerships in Thailand</a>, Thai Ordinary Partnerships and Thai Registered Ordinary Partnerships were discussed. There is another type of partnership structure in Thailand which may be more familiar to those from Western countries: the Thai Limited Partnership. Limited Partnerships have been a method of structuring an enterprise in jurisdictions such as the United States, the United Kingdom, and the Commonwealth nations for quite some time. Meanwhile, jurisdictions in the Eurpoean Union allow for similar structures. Thailand was a relatively late jurisdiction when it came to allowing for use of such structures, but now it may be possible for promoters of a business to form this type of partnership.</p>
<p>A <a title="Thailand limited partnership"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/company-thailand/partnership.html">Thailand limited partnership</a> generally consists of, at a minimum, at least one Managing Partner who manages the business and at least one Limited Partner. Depending upon the unique circumstances of a given business enterprise there could be one or more managing partners and one or more limited partners. Although managing partners are personally liable for partnership debts, limited partners are not persoally liable for partnership debts and are only personally liable for the their capital contributions, especially if said contributions have been removed, in whole or in part, or if said contributions were never submitted. It should be noted that limited partners may lose some degree of their limited liability if the limited partner engages in the managment of the partnership or allows his or her name to be used in the Limited Partnership&#8217;s legal name. Limited Partnerships in Thailand must register their partnership agreement with the Ministry of Commerce in the same manner as a Registered Ordinary Partnership. As a general rule, Limited Partnerships are taxed in much the same manner as Registered Ordinary Partnerships.</p>
<p>Limited Partnerships which include a foreign national may be subject to the provisions stipulated in the Foreign Business Act. Therefore, where a foreign national owns a majority interest in a Thai Limited Partnership the Partnership may need to apply for a <a title="Thai Foreign Business License"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/foreign-business-license.html">Thai Foreign Business License</a>. However, American Citizens wishing to structure a limited partnership in Thailand may be eligible to obtain an <a title="Amity Treaty"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/company-thailand/amity-treaty.html">Amity Treaty</a> Certificate for the partnership pursuant to the terms of the <a title="US-Thai Treaty of Amity" href="http://www.integrity-legal.com/company-thailand/limited-company.html">US-Thai Treaty of Amity</a>. If a foreign national owns simply a minority interest in a Thai limited partnership as a limited partner, then the partnership may not be required to obtain a foreign business license. However, the foreign national would not be able to manage the limited partnership.</p>
<p>Limited partnerships are able to be converted into limited companies so long as such conversion complies with relevant Thai corporate law.</p>
